Output 68a745d91c659ec12f0455d59421764fa1a78b46c92ca9a7a0bbc8b785f72a95:2

value
628
script pubkey
OP_0 OP_PUSHBYTES_20 ec9443d36075c27d202290b7dab7766579789f7a
address
bc1qaj2y85mqwhp86gpzjzma4dmkv4uh38m69elxvm
transaction
68a745d91c659ec12f0455d59421764fa1a78b46c92ca9a7a0bbc8b785f72a95
confirmations
21677
spent
true